Outline of Final Research Achievements

Experimental study of laser micro-thruster was conducted. Targeting at laser thruster without any valve to supply propellant, metal as well as liquid propellant were employed and it was tested by a system consisting of propellant target and a thrust stand mounting the propellant target, both of which were installed inside a vacuum chamber. When infrared laser beam was irradiated from outside the vacuum chamber, the propellant was found to released as a plasma jet. From the result, the concept of laser micro-thruster with variable thrust level was demonstrated, but it should work in a more wide condition to directly apply the system to accurate spacecraft attitude control.
